What is a Beer Bong?

A beer bong, also known as a beer funnel, is a device used to rapidly consume beer. It typically consists of a funnel connected to a long tube, allowing the user to drink a large volume of beer quickly. The concept is simple: the funnel fills with beer, and gravity helps it flow down the tube and into the drinker's mouth.

Step-by-Step Guide

Follow these steps to create your very own beer bong:

Step 1: Prepare the Funnel

Take your funnel and determine where you want to insert the tubing. Make sure it's positioned at the bottom of the funnel for optimal flow. Use a drill or a sharp object to carefully create a hole.

Step 2: Cut the Tubing

Measure out the length of tubing you want. A length of 3-5 feet is usually sufficient for effective drinking. Use scissors to cut the tubing.

Step 3: Insert the Tubing

Push one end of the tubing into the hole in the funnel. The fit should be snug to prevent any leaks. If necessary, use tape or glue to secure it.

Step 4: Test for Leaks

Before using it, test your beer bong with water. Fill the funnel with water and see if it flows smoothly through the tubing without any leaks.

Step 5: Enjoy!

Once you're satisfied with your construction, fill the funnel with beer, hold it at a tilt, and prepare to drink!

FAQs

1. Can I use any funnel for a beer bong?

While you can use any funnel, choosing one that is medium-sized will provide better flow and control.

2. How long should the tubing be?

About 3-5 feet is ideal for optimal drinking experience.

3. Is it safe to drink from a homemade beer bong?

As long as you use food-grade materials and drink responsibly, it's generally safe.

4. How do I clean my beer bong?

Rinse the funnel and tubing with warm water and soap after each use to prevent bacteria buildup.

5. Can I use other liquids besides beer?

Yes, you can use other beverages, but be cautious about the alcohol content.

6. What are the risks of using a beer bong?

The primary risk is rapid alcohol consumption, which can lead to over-intoxication. Always know your limits.
